I am passionate about helping students because I know that with the right academic and socio-emotional support and explanation, everyone is capable of learning and succeeding. I know how difficult it can be to learn mathematics, and I know I have gained a lot of tools and ways of understanding the concepts that I can share with others. In mathematics as well as other classes, I know how important it is to have self-confidence and perseverance to solve difficult questions independently.

I've worked with students in middle school all the way up to college, which includes students age 18 all the way to 70. At the Metro Achievement Center in Chicago, I tutored middle school students for a year and high school students for two years to improve academic performance by setting semester-long and weekly academic goals, social-emotional learning goals, and improving study habits. Throughout the year, the students I tutored and I tracked progress and saw that students improved academic performance as a result of gaining social-emotional and academic tools. I have tutored and graded college students' work with the University of Illinois at Chicago for 3 and 1 year. Thus, I am familiar with the content and expectations of algebra, trigonometry, precalculus, and Calculus 1, 2, and 3. Overall, I have challenged students resulting in a deeper overall understanding of content, an increased understanding of expectations and how to meet them, and increased self-confidence regarding their ability to do mathematics.

I am completing my final semester at the University of Illinois at Chicago to earn a Bachelor's of Science in Teaching of Mathematics at the secondary level. I will receive my licensure to teach mathematics in high school during the summer. I am certified to tutor Math, Middle School Math, Pre-Algebra, Algebra 1 and 2, Geometry, Trigonometry, Pre-Calculus, Calculus 1 and 2, English, and High School English.
